在数字货币迅猛发展的今天,区块链技术无疑是推动其背后变化的重要因素。随着越来越多的用户开始使用数字钱包...
近年来,区块链技术如雨后春笋般涌现,越来越多的人开始接触和了解这个神秘的世界。而在区块链生态系统中,钱包无疑是一个重要组成部分。你可能也听说过“区块链钱包”这个词,只是对它的运作原理有点模糊,没关系,今天我就来为你详细解读一下区块链钱包的技术原理,保证让你明白,甚至爱上它!
首先,得知道什么是区块链钱包。简单来说,区块链钱包是一种用于存储、接收和发送加密货币的数字工具。它不同于传统的电子钱包,因为它不仅仅存储货币的数量,而是存储相应的私钥和公钥,以及地址等信息。
公钥和私钥是什么呢?其实,他们就像你银行账户的账户号码和密码。公钥就像你的账户号码,可以分享给别人,让别人向你发送加密货币;而私钥则是你的“密码”,必须严格保管,不能泄露给其他人。
区块链钱包主要分为两大类:热钱包和冷钱包。热钱包是指在线钱包,这种钱包方便快捷,适合频繁交易,但相对来说安全性较低。冷钱包则是离线钱包,通常是硬件设备或纸质钱包,安全性高,但不太方便随时使用。
那么,区块链钱包的技术原理具体是什么样子的呢?它主要涉及以下几个方面:
区块链钱包的核心在于私钥和公钥的生成。通常,这些密钥是通过复杂的数学算法生成的。例如,使用椭圆曲线密码学(ECC)来创建密钥对。私钥是随机生成的一个256位的数,而公钥则是根据私钥进行计算得来的。
生成公钥后,币地址也就随之产生。地址是通过对公钥进行哈希处理获得的,通常采用SHA-256和RIPEMD-160等哈希算法。这就是为什么一个公钥可能对应多个地址,你可以想象成一个邮件地址的缩写。
在交易过程中,发起交易的人需要使用自己的私钥进行数字签名。这个签名将被附加到交易中,并且可以被验证。这就好像在银行进行转账时需要输入密码一样。只有拥有相应私钥的人才能对交易进行签名,从而确保交易的安全。
所有的交易信息都会被记录在区块链上,区块链是一个分布式的数据库,每个人都可以在上面查看交易记录。这意味着任何人都无法篡改交易信息,从而保证了区块链的透明性和安全性。
安全性是区块链钱包中最为重要的环节。使用钱包的用户需要了解如何保护自己的私钥。私钥丢失或被窃取,意味着你将失去对数字资产的控制权。
除了妥善保管私钥,还有其他一些安全措施,比如使用多重签名钱包,这种钱包需要多个密钥的配合才能完成交易。此外,定期备份钱包数据,使用强密码,启用双重验证等,都是保障钱包安全的方法。
随着区块链技术的发展,钱包的应用场景也越来越广泛。它不仅用于数字货币的保存和交易,还可用于智能合约、去中心化金融(DeFi)、非同质化代币(NFT)等领域。
例如,在DeFi领域,用户可以借助钱包连接到去中心化交易所(DEX)进行无缝交易,而不需要中介的参与,这样提高了交易效率,也降低了成本。而NFT市场也依赖于钱包来管理和交易数字艺术品,用户可以通过钱包安全地存储和转移这些稀有资产。
总的来说,区块链钱包作为数字生态系统中的一环,具有重要的作用。理解了它的工作原理,你就能更加自信地在这个数字资产的世界中畅游。当然,在使用钱包的同时,切记安全第一,妥善保管好你的私钥,做到心中有数。希望今天的分享对你有所帮助,让我们在这个神秘而又充满机遇的区块链世界中共同探索吧!